#2c1463 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2c1463 is composed of 17.3% red, 7.8% green and 38.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.6% cyan, 79.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 61.2% black. It has a hue angle of 258.2 degrees, a saturation of 66.4% and a lightness of 23.3%. #2c1463 color hex could be obtained by blending #5828c6 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

Shades and Tints of #2c1463
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f3f0fc is the lightest one.
